There was a lot of controversy over the eagerly anticipated finale to the show. Many people felt cheated over the lack of explanation for so many of the mysteries that kept them hooked for years, but the viewers that approved of the ending enjoyed seeing all the original cast that had been filtered out throughout the seasons reunited once more as they all gathered to "go on". What many people noticed was the absence of a few of the originals that surely should have been included in the reunion. Where were Michael and Walt? Was Michael not allowed to move on because of the murders he committed? If that's the case, then it's odd that others who had killed were allowed through; Charlie killed Ethan, for example. Was Walt not included purely because the actor grew up too much to justify playing the same role? Also, where was Ana-Lucia? Perhaps she didn't get through because she killed Shannon (accidentally, mind...).
